CBS News Battleground Tracker: In Iowa, it’s Sanders, Biden and a wild finish ahead

It’s a tight and fluid race heading into the final week in Iowa for a lot of reasons. Bernie Sanders is attracting 26% support, with Joe Biden at 25%, as the top preferences of likely caucus goers. Pete Buttigieg is right there within striking distance at 22%. Elizabeth Warren has […] Read more »
